I cant get the following EEM applet to work on a CAT9K. Basically , I am trying to workaround a DNAC bug where the EEM applet checks to see if a command is present in the configuration and then changes the configuration. The applet I have configured is:
event manager applet DNAC_PKI_CONFIG_CHANGE authorization bypass
event timer watchdog time 60
action 002 cli command "enable"
action 003 cli command "sh running-config | section ^crypto pki trustpoint DNAC-CA$"
action 004 regexp "^revocation-check crl none$" "$_cli_result"
action 005 if $_regexp_result eq "1"
action 006 cli command "config t"
action 007 cli command "crypto pki trustpoint DNAC-CA"
action 008 cli command "revocation-check none"
action 009 cli command "end"
action 010 cli command "wr mem"
action 011 else
action 012 end
I was initially trying to trigger the script under a CLI event but dont know if this is possible when running NETCONF between switch and DNAC. I can see the applet runs every minute but not seeing the config getting changed.
